The 4th International Conference on Electrical Machines and Drives
A Brief Review of Design and Optimization Methods in Performance Improvement of SynRMs

چکیده :
Optimizing the design of synchronous reluctance motors to reduce torque ripple and maximize torque, efficiency, and losses is the primary objective of this article. It serves as an introduction to the theoretical foundations of synchronous reluctance motors, underscoring the importance of torque generation and rotor design. The review evaluates articles from the past few years in this field that have explored a variety of techniques for optimizing the design of synchronous reluctance motors. The findings indicate that the optimal design of the rotor is essential for the attainment of performance characteristics that are both acceptable and appropriate for synchronous reluctance motors. A cost-effective alternative to conventional squirrel cage induction motors in comparable circumstances is the production of high torque output with minimal perturbation through an effective rotor optimization process.
